What Will We Learn
The general goal of the program:
Developing the trainee’s skills to use database systems management methods in designing and implementing databases efficiently and effectively.
Capabilities that the program aims to develop:
Using database management systems methods to design and implement databases efficiently and effectively
Objectives:
- Basic concepts in databases
- Data models
- Modeling Business Rules
- Entities and attributes Modeling
- Modeling Relationship
- Enhanced data model
- R Model
- Relational data model
- Normalization of data tables
- Database application
Outputs:
After completing the training in the program, it is expected that the trainee will be able to:
- Identifies the problems of traditional file systems and the benefits of database systems easily and conveniently.
- Distinguishes between the three levels in building databases in database systems efficiently and effectively.
- Applies conceptual database design (Design Database Conceptual) through the entity-elationship model with precision and mastery.
- The data model uses an entity
- A relationship in analyzing business rules with precision and mastery.
- Designs and models database applications using the relational model efficiently and effectively.
- Knows and applies safety reference rules efficiently and effectively.
- Adjusts the design using functional dependencies and normalization models efficiently and effectively.
- Uses constructivist inquiry language to build tables and perspectives efficiently and effectively.
- Uses constructive inquiry language to process data efficiently and effectively.
- It uses constructive query language to query the database efficiently and effectively.